By any measure, Mercedes-Benz’s attempt to crack the ultra-luxury market failed. The Maybach failed to achieve its sales goals and come anywhere close to Bentley or Rolls-Royce. There are many reasons to speculate about why it didn’t do well – such as basically starting scratch with the name and a too-close similarity to the S-Class. [...]
Mercedes-Benz is making a strong push in Europe with the new A-Class and B-Class models. These cars will form an important part in Mercedes’ future growth strategy globally, but not necessarily here in the United States. In Europe, Mercedes vehicles are more commonplace and mainstream, sold on a variety of price range and model styles. [...]
